Many of you may have noticed the non-perishables NH Food Bank collection box in the the main hallway, their supplies are very low due to these economic times, and they are asking for any help they can get. Sunbridge retirement home and Appleseeds have teamed up to collect non-perishable food donations for the food bank. We’ll be collecting donations until the end of November.

A very special “Thank you!” to the kindergartners and the residents at the Sunbridge retirement home for creating the collection box; on 10/16 the kindergartners visited Sunbridge, and while they were there the children and some of the residents worked together to decorate the box.  It was a very special time for both centers.

Soon we will soon be adding another collection box for gently used clothing, coats and shoes. Be on the look out for that too! This can be a great opportunity to talk to your children about helping others, giving and involve them in the process.
